Aena brings together seven contracts in one

In order to rationalize the technological management and the information system, both in terms of cost reduction and in terms of improving the responsiveness and efficiency of services, Aena Airports has resorted to a consortium led by Bull with INSA.

This new contract groups seven contracts into one, thus changing to an application maintenance service model based on a Service Level Agreement with more than 40 indicators from different areas.

In this way, it is expected to guarantee the quality of service of the entire life cycle of sw applications managed under this service. Such applications are: service management indicators, resource management, application development, evolutionary maintenance, application availability and application quality assurance.

The award has been signed for one year and more than 4.5 million euros (about US$6.2 million), extendable up to 5 years.

Bull will be responsible for the management of the service and a wide range of applications, as well as much of the future developments, under a new service model. All maintenance tasks and new projects will be included within the scope of an overall budget and the obligation of a high quality service provision, supported in management by the Bull Service Center in Madrid, one of the seven Bull centers worldwide, and which has recently obtained cmmi Level 3 certification.

To achieve the objectives of cost reduction, flexibility and high quality of service, Bull will rely on the use of its industrial-scale management methods and tools, effectively tested on other large customers.

This innovative approach will allow Aena Aeropuertos to achieve significant savings of more than 40% compared to the previous seven contracts, avoid workload limitations, benefit from the agility of high value-added resources and the improvements suggested by a partner such as Bull, an expert in its business activity and information systems.
